The motivation to create this thread was fueled by my observation of the sudden surge of interference in state political affairs by the boys from the barrack(the military men). Guinea, Mali, and Burkina Faso have all recently witnessed military coups, and yesterday there was also a failed coup attempt in Guinea Bissau. Now I don't know if it is ignorance but I saw some posts from promising young men and women here in Nairaland celebrating this coup and wishing for it in Nigeria forgetting that Military takeover is not something to wish for any country. Matter of fact history has proven to us that the worst Democratic government is still far better than the best Military government. A typical military man lacks Civility and they rule with the decree. There is nothing like the justice system or the rule of law in a military administration. The worst form of corruption that ever took place in Nigeria happened during the 30 years of military rule in Nigeria and we are suffering the brunt of it as a result because these military men in power back then are still in the helms of political affairs today wearing Agbada. There is a popular saying that we should be careful of what we wish for because we might just get it. Happy new month guys. Cheers.
